German badminton team championship 1967/68

from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The German Badminton Team Championship 1967/68 consisted of a regional league round, which was followed by the final round in tournament form, which took place in Munich . From the two groups, the first placed qualified for the final, which was held on May 5, 1968. The champions were 1. BV Mülheim , which narrowly defeated MTV Munich in 1879 in the final.

Group stage

Group A

  • 1. 1. BV Mülheim
  • 2. BSC Rehberge
  • 3. Green-White Wiesbaden
  • 4th PSV Rosenheim

Group B

  • 1. MTV Munich 1879
  • 2. 1. DBC Bonn
  • 3. 1. BC Wiesbaden
  • 4. VfB Lübeck (not run)

final

1. BV Mülheim - MTV Munich 4: 4 (9: 9 sets, 214: 203 points)
